Chelsea and Liverpool Push for Last-Minute Transfer Deals

The summer transfer window is moving toward its final week, and some of the biggest clubs in Europe are working overtime to strengthen their squads. With just six days left before the deadline, the race to secure new players is more dramatic than ever. Several big stories are dominating the football world, involving Chelsea, Liverpool, Manchester United, and Barcelona.

Chelsea’s Interest in Fermin Lopez

Chelsea have opened talks to sign young midfielder Fermin Lopez from Barcelona. Lopez, just 21, has made a name for himself with energy, sharp passing, and the ability to create chances in midfield.

Chelsea’s chase looks a little strange at first glance. The London club has been more strongly linked with Xavi Simons, another talented midfielder. So, why Lopez? Insiders believe Chelsea want more depth in attacking midfield and see Lopez as a long-term project.

Barcelona, meanwhile, are under pressure. The Spanish giants urgently need money to stabilize their finances, even though coach Hansi Flick values Lopez and may prefer to keep him. With Barcelona already full of midfielders, the decision could come down to financial need versus sporting ambition.

Alexander Isak’s Struggle at Newcastle

Perhaps the most dramatic transfer story involves Alexander Isak, Newcastle United’s star striker. The Swedish forward has made it clear he wants to leave for Liverpool.

The situation turned intense when Newcastle’s top owners, including PIF chairman Yasir Al-Rumayyan and co-owner Jamie Reuben, personally visited Isak at his home to convince him to stay. Despite this, Isak remains on strike and refuses to play.

Liverpool are monitoring the situation closely, but the deal is not simple. Newcastle want a very high fee, and Liverpool are hesitant to pay over the odds. With less than a week left, both clubs are under pressure to make a decision. Many believe Isak’s relationship with Newcastle has been damaged beyond repair, making a sale almost inevitable.-

Chelsea’s Bold Move for Garnacho

In another surprising development, Chelsea are pushing hard to sign Alejandro Garnacho from Manchester United. The 20-year-old Argentine winger is seen as one of the brightest young stars in English football.

Chelsea are offering around £35 million as a fixed fee, with the possibility of adding bonuses that could raise the total to £40 million. However, Manchester United have set their valuation at £50 million.

United are in no mood to sell Garnacho cheaply. They see him as a future superstar and fear that selling him to Chelsea would strengthen a direct rival. But Chelsea are taking advantage of Garnacho’s desire to join them, hoping that the player’s wish might force United to negotiate.

Manchester United’s Midfield Dilemma: Carlos Baleba

United could also make a move for Carlos Baleba from Brighton. Baleba has been one of the standout young midfielders in the Premier League. However, Brighton have placed a massive £100 million price tag on him, which feels like a clear message that they do not want to sell.

The only reason United might push harder for Baleba is if Bruno Fernandes, their captain, accepts a late transfer to Saudi Arabia. Bruno had earlier rejected such offers, so it looks unlikely. Still, United’s midfield needs fresh legs, and Baleba remains an option if panic sets in.

United’s Goalkeeping Target: Senne Lammens

Manchester United are also in talks to sign Belgian goalkeeper Senne Lammens from Royal Antwerp. Valued between €25–30 million, Lammens is seen as a young talent who could provide serious competition in goal.

Talks with the player’s representatives are ongoing, and the delay is mainly over personal terms. Agents are believed to be pushing for higher wages. Despite that, United are confident they can finish the deal before deadline day.

What These Moves Mean for Fans

Fans of all these clubs are watching closely. For Chelsea, the pursuit of Fermin Lopez and Garnacho shows they are still committed to building a squad full of youth and creativity. For Liverpool, the Isak saga could decide whether they truly challenge for the Premier League title this season.

For Manchester United, the focus remains on balancing the squad—finding a new goalkeeper, securing midfield stability, and protecting their young stars from being poached by rivals.

The final days of the transfer window are shaping up to be a whirlwind. Chelsea’s interest in Fermin Lopez and Garnacho could reshape their attacking power. Liverpool’s battle for Alexander Isak is a drama with no clear ending yet. And Manchester United are juggling several targets as they try to solve urgent problems in goal and midfield.

With so many big names involved and the clock ticking, fans should expect some huge announcements before the window closes.
